The article analyses the dynamics of Ukraine's investment attractiveness under conditions of war and economic instability based on data on the institutional environment and business expectations in the period from 2022 to 2025. Particular attention is paid to the study of changes in the institutional infrastructure, which largely determines the state of the country's investment climate. The author examines how, under conditions of military operations, institutional mechanisms weakened, which led to a decrease in investment attractiveness in 2022, and how the stability of the institutional environment gradually increased in 2023-2025, which contributed to the restoration of economic activity and confidence in the Ukrainian economy. It is found that the positive trend in the investment climate largely depends on the reform of the legal system, strengthening of institutions, and support for entrepreneurial activity. The article also concludes on the importance of further improvement of the institutional infrastructure to ensure sustainable economic development in the post-war period.
